EPSON高稳定压控晶振
爱普生电压控制晶振具有丰富的产品线,可以满足各类应用场景的需求。同时提供具有可编程功能的压控晶振可以满足样品快速交付的需要。针对600MHz~2.2GHz的特殊需求,EPSON的EV7050EAN也可以满足需求。
